Four gamblers arrested, recovered Stake money and playing cards : Police

Asian Mail

Sopore: Sopore Police have arrested four gamblers and recovered stake money and playing cards from their possession.

In a statement issued to Asian Mail, a police official said that the police, on a specific information regarding gambling activities at Tarzoo, police raided the spot. On seeing the police party gamblers tried to flee but were apprehended.

He said that the gamblers were identified as Shareef ud Din Sheikh S/O Abdul Ahmad Sheikh, Mohammad Ismail Sheikh S/O Late Abdul Gani Sheikh, Nasir Ahmad Mir S/O Abdul Rashid Mir and Nisar Ahmad Sheikh S/O Abdul Aziz Sheikh all the residents of Tarzoo.

He further stated that the stake money of Rs 6000 and playing cards were recovered from their possession.

Meanwhile a case under relevant sections of gambling Act stands registered at PS Tarzoo and investigation has been initiated.
